DNAire Fishpass Package
DNAire is a project led by the Environment Agency and Aire Rivers Trust which aims to re-establish a sustainable Atlantic salmon population, as well as eel, lamprey and sea trout, in the River Aire.
This will be achieved by reconnecting the River Aire from Leeds City Centre to Gargrave in the Yorkshire Dales by building four fish passes.
What we are seeking to achieve.
The re-establishment of a sustainable salmon population will be achieved by building a fish and eel pass on each of the four weirs at Armley Mills, Kirkstall Abbey, Newlay and Saltaire.
These are the final four major obstacles to the return of Atlantic salmon, eels and sea trout to the River Aire.
Each fish pass will be a multi-species Larinier type pass enabling migratory fish species to move upstream and for resident coarse fish to move along the river to feed, breed and find shelter.
What we require.
We would like to gauge market interest in a Design and Build contract to deliver the design and construction of these four fish passes.
Initially, we require detailed (construction) designs of the fish and eel passes as well as detailed construction costs and timetables.
The deadline for delivery for full designs, timetable and costs is 30 November 2018.
Any company that secures the contract for the Stage 1 construction designs and costings will also secure the contract to build the fish passes as part of Stage 2.
Suppliers should be aware that the construction stage will not start before August/September 2019 and therefore should take this into account when responding to this notice and submitting any future bids for this requirement.
Questions for consideration Is your organisation able to provide full construction designs, timetables and full costings and commit to this offer for a 12 month period between the Employer receiving full designs and commencement of any works by the winning bidder?
Please detail any perceived issues relating to the inclusion of a 12 month period between the provision of full designs and the commencement of any works...
